The effect of nonmetallic inclusions on hydrogen embrittlement.
The present work deals with the effects of nonmetallic inclusions on hydrogen assisted cracking (HAC) and its fracture morphology. Three point bending test was carried out, using hydrogen charged and uncharged specimens whose sulphur contents were changed in the range 10 to 510ppm.
